CSM Fine Arts Center and Black Student Union present Howard Gospel Choir. Feb. 17, 2007, 7:00 p.m., College of Southern Maryland, La Plata Campus, Fine Arts Center, 8730 Mitchell Road, La Plata. In honor of Black History Month, the Fine Arts Center and the CSM Black Student Union are co-sponsoring an evening with the renowned and historic Howard Gospel Choir. The Howard Gospel Choir is the first college gospel choir in the nation. Choir alumni include Grammy Award winners Richard Smallwood and Core Cotton of the Sounds of Blackness. $10, all ages.
